Social anxiety is a common mental health condition which can really impact on your daily life. It can affect anyone, including celebrities like Adele, Julia Roberts, Zayn Malik and Emma Stone. They have all bravely spoken out about their issues recently.
Social anxiety is an intense fear of social situations, meeting new people and eating in front of others. It is much more than shyness or nervousness and deep down the fear stems from being watched, judged, rejected or humiliated by others. The fear is so strong that it causes avoidance behaviours which in turn causes isolation and low self-esteem.
Social anxiety can be debilitating, interfering with school, work and relationships. Studies show that social media is contributing to an increase in this mental health condition, especially with the younger generation. It can feel very lonely and others make social situations look easy on social media platforms, creating an illusion. Christmas time can be the worse time, the dreaded work Christmas parties, New Years eve and even family can be overwhelming. The fear of being centre of attention feels much worse at this time of year.
